Yelp Review 2025 #90:Netflix saved a lot of people's sanity during the lockdown by having insane shows. I got hooked on "Tiger King" and "Stranger Things" - I've been a Netflix junkie since then. Now, I'm hooked on "Squid Game", "Love is Blind" (including Japan, Brazil, UK, Argentina, Mexico), etc. And why not celebrate Netflix fandom by going to Netflix Bites at MGM? It's only going to be around for like a year. It replaced a cafe. Get on the casino level, go past the hotel lobby and slots and it's a straight shot from there with neon lights and bright red mouth signage.You can view their menu and reserve a table online. And I pre-planned what I wanted to eat but I changed my mind at the last minute. I can't justify paying $52 for kalbi when I know the best kalbi in town costs half of that - I don't want to be let down. I've seen pictures online of their Bird Box which only has 2 chicken wings, chicken bites, Mac and cheese, biscuit, and potato wedges - you get mostly sides than protein. I saw pictures of their Steak Frites which made me sad - the frites were basically Oreida crinkle fries and the steak has a toothpick with a picture of the Eiffel Tower.If there's one word to describe this place, it would be gimmicky. They have show/ movie memorabilia from "Stranger Things", "Glass Onion", "Bird Box", "Glow", etc. Art work on the wall with "Squid Game", "Bridgerton", "One Piece", "Stranger Things", "Cobra Kai", and a few others. But it's a restaurant so, how's the food? Well, mediocre. But I already knew to set my expectations low which I did. Set your expectations lower. They could have planned and priced the menu better. It's like fast food with semi high-end dining pricing which is basically a ripoff. None of the things I've tried were fantastic. GET YOUR KNIVES OUT FOR THIS GLASS ONION$16:Tempura-battered onion petals and French onion ranch dip. Fluffy, crunchy but not greasy. There's a huge bowl of the French onion dip in the middle which was disproportionate. I took it home to dip potato chips in. 3.5/5RED BITE, GREEN BITE $26:Fried chicken pieces with 3 dipping sauces: cilantro ranch, honey mustard, and gochujang. You get a small version of Young-hee with a roulette behind her to decide your fate. Spin the wheel to see which sauce you should dip your chicken in. After landing on the spicier-than-usual gochujang twice, I was over it! I stopped spinning the wheel because I don't like to be told what to do and what sauce to use. The chicken pieces were crispy but not very meaty. It's fun and interactive so, I'll give them that. 3.5/5PERUVIAN POLLO A LA BRASA $38:Peruvian fire-roasted chicken marinated in herbs and spices served with a creamy, spicy verde sauce, and arugula salad. This is probably the best thing on their menu. The chicken was beautifully roasted and the meat was tender and juicy. 4/5CRISPY FINGERLING POTATOES $16:Smashed fingerling potatoes with lemon, herbs, and parmesan. This paired well with the Peruvian chicken. 4/5TRUNCHBULL'S CHOCOLATE CAKE $14:"Layers of rich, velvety chocolate cake meet a decadent chocolate custard and chocolate buttercream combo." It tastes like box cake. 2/5I would say the service was great. From our server William to the gentleman that serves complimentary popcorn at every table, and the gentleman that always made sure my glass was full.Restrooms are in the casino. No restrooms in the restaurant. The tiled bathroom-looking place you see is not a restroom - it's the kitchen! I watched so many people try to go in thinking it's the restroom.Would I come back here? No. Just go in once to experience it.

The Good: The decor, ambiance, staff and the interactive experience of the themed meals/ drinks (overall 4 stars)The Opportunity: 75% of the food we ordered was bland or had a poor taste. Keep the pricing and theme but please upgrade the menu's food quality. (Overall 1- 2 stars)Tuna tostadas: tostados had an overcooked, over fried, bad taste and the sauce the tuna was tossed in wasn't great. Wouldn't order again. Squid game chicken: LOVED the concept of spinning to see what dip to use!! It looks super cute and we were excited to dive in. Unfortunately, the chicken itself is mostly batter. It's greasy and bland. The sauces are okay, with the honey mustard siracha being our preference out of all of them. If they switched out the chicken recipe and tweak the sauces a bit, I think this would be a signature app. Peru chicken- 3/5 Best meal out of all of our dishes. Chicken was moist, lightly seasoned and came with a creamy green sauce. Salad was also lightly dressed but nice. Would've liked the flavors slightly amplified with more salt or acidity. House of usher drink- Great presentation, interactive quality and color change finale! The drink itself was nice, sweet with a light taste of alcohol.
